About the role

  • Maggie™ Court Reporter keeping official records for legal proceedings at Magna Legal Services. Utilizing proprietary software and working alongside attorneys in various settings.

Responsibilities

  • Keeping the official written record of legal proceedings
  • Administering the oath to a witness prior to proceedings
  • Monitoring and editing realtime transcription of the spoken word
  • Protecting the official record by intervening in crosstalk
  • Gathering and preserving information for the final written record
  • Managing transcript delivery timelines and client communication
  • Collaborating with internal teams to ensure quality standards

Requirements

  • Associate’s degree required; bachelor’s is preferred.
  • Notary Public certificate is required; assistance in obtaining is provided.
  • Court Reporting Certification is encouraged; assistance in obtaining it is provided.
  • Excellent English grammar, spelling, and punctuation.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ency with computers.
  • Ability to concentrate for extended periods of time, manage multiple priorities, and meet strict deadlines.
